Instructions
Preheat oven to 350 F.
Press the cookie down into a 9" x 12" pan, covering the entire pan evenly.
Bake for 12 minutes and remove from oven.
Meanwhile, put the caramel and half and half into a double boiler and begin to melt, stirring occasionally.
Sprinkle the cooked dough with the chocolate chips and return pan to the oven. Bake, a minute at a time, until the chocolates are melted.
Use an offset spatula (or the back of a large spoon) to spread the chocolate out evenly over the cooked dough.
Pour the melted caramel over the chocolate. Sprinkle with nuts.
Place in fridge for an hour or until the caramel has set. Cut into small bars.
Notes
Feel free to substitute walnuts or peanuts for the pecans!
